#ffe5bb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ffe5bb is composed of 100% red, 89.8% green and 73.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 10.2% magenta, 26.7%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 37.1 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 86.7%. #ffe5bb color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#ffcb77.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

Shades and Tints of #ffe5bb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0600 is the darkest color, while #fffcf6 is the lightest one.
